# xarray backend for Selafin formats
Supports lazy loading by default.
## Install
To have the backend working in xarray, you need to follow these steps:
```
pip install xarray-selafin
```
or, if you are using conda/mamba:
```
conda install -c conda-forge xarray_selafin
```
## Read Selafin
```python
import xarray as xr
with xr.open_dataset("tests/data/r3d_tidal_flats.slf", engine="selafin") as ds:
print(ds) # do something with `ds`...
# `ds.close()` not necessary
ds = xr.open_dataset("tests/data/r3d_tidal_flats.slf", lang="fr", engine="selafin") # if variables are in French
print(ds) # do something with `ds`...
ds.close() # avoid a ResourceWarning (unclosed file)
```

## Indexing
```python
ds_last = ds.isel(time=-1) # last frame
```
## Manipulate variables
```python
ds = ds.assign(UTIMES100=lambda x: x.U * 100) # Add a new variable
# ds.attrs["variables"]["UTIMES100"] = ("UTIMES100", "My/Unit") # To provide variable name and unit (optional)
ds.drop_vars(["W"]) # Remove variable `VELOCITY W`
```
## Extracting a specific layer from a 3D DataSet
```python
ds_bottom = ds.selafin.get_dataset_as_2d(plan=0) # bottom layer
```
## Write Selafin
```python
ds.selafin.write("output_file.slf")
```
## DataSet content
### Dimensions
In 2D:
1. time
2. node
in 3D:
1. time
2. plan
3. node
### Coordinates
| Coordinate | Description |
|------------|------------------------|
| x | East mesh coordinates |
| y | North mesh coordinates |
| time | Datetime serie |
### Attributes
All attributes are optional except `ikle2`:
| Attribute | Description | Default value |
|------------|-------------------------------------------------------------------------|--------------------------------|
| title | Serafin title | "Converted with array-serafin" |
| language | Language for variable detection | "en" |
| float_size | Float size | 4 (single precision) |
| endian | File endianness | ">" |
| params | Table of integer parameters | (can be rebuilt) |
| ikle2 | Connectivity table in 2D (1-indexed) | - |
| ikle3 | Connectivity table in 3D (1-indexed, only in 3D, optional) | (can be rebuilt from 2D) |
| variables | Dictionary with variable names and units (key is variable abbreviation) | - |
| date_start | Starting date with integers (year to seconds) | (from first time serie) |
